The Conjunction

Mercury (Budha) acts as the ruler of the third house (Sahaja Bhava) of courage and communication, and the twelfth house (Vyaya Bhava) of expenditure and liberation. In the sign of Leo (Simha), which represents the second house of wealth and family (Dhana Bhava), Mercury maintains a friendly (mitra) disposition. This creates a link where the native's communication and foreign experiences directly impact the family unit. Rahu, an unconventional malefic, occupies this same space in an inimical (shatru) rashi. The interaction produces a mixed result where the intellect is amplified by obsession. Mercury serves as the natural significator (karaka) for speech and logic, while Rahu represents the foreign and the taboo. According to the classical text Saravali, such a combination in the house of speech forces the mind toward eccentric patterns. The dispositor of this conjunction is the Sun, whose strength determines if this wealth-acquisition remains stable or becomes an illusionary pursuit of foreign gains.

Practical Effects

A native with this placement plays the role of the innovative disruptor within family dynamics. You are often the one who introduces the family to foreign perspectives, advanced technologies, or non-traditional lifestyle choices, which can create tension regarding established values. The presence of the twelfth lord in the second house indicates that wealth may be spent on foreign ventures or secret endeavors, often hidden from the immediate kin. Mercury and Rahu both aspect the eighth house (Mrityu Bhava), linking family resources to sudden transformations or inheritance complexities. Rahu also casts its glance upon the sixth house (Shatru Bhava), indicating potential disputes over shared resources, and the tenth house (Karma Bhava), signaling that your professional reputation is deeply tied to your family’s public standing.
